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Heure minute seconde... pas si simple...

11 réponses
Avatar
manudelyon
Bonjour,

Je récupère avec excel et les tableaux croisés dynamiques, les données de ma
base sous SQL server 2000 (base développée par un spécialiste que je ne suis
pas) et notamment les données de temps qui m'arrive en seconde (Activités
téléphonique mesurées en seconde).

Or je souhaiterai afficher non pas des seconde (= 4865) mais des
hh:mm:ss...???

Ce que j'ai déjà testé :
Parametre de champs > Nombre > Heure > 13:30:55.... mais le résultat qui
s'affiche est 00:00:00 !!!???

Quelqu'un... quelqu'une peut il me venir en aide ???

Emmanuellle
PS : si mes explication ne sont pas claire, je peux la refaire en plus long
;-)
PS2 : Bravo à celles et ceux qui font que ce forum existe

10 réponses

1 2
Avatar
JLuc
*Bonjour manudelyon*,
Utilise :
=ARRONDI.INF(A5/3600;0)&"H "&ARRONDI.INF(MOD(A5;3600)/60;0) &"Mn " &
MOD(MOD(A5;3600);60)&"Sec"
(en une seule ligne)

Bonjour,

Je récupère avec excel et les tableaux croisés dynamiques, les données de ma
base sous SQL server 2000 (base développée par un spécialiste que je ne suis
pas) et notamment les données de temps qui m'arrive en seconde (Activités
téléphonique mesurées en seconde).

Or je souhaiterai afficher non pas des seconde (= 4865) mais des
hh:mm:ss...???

Ce que j'ai déjà testé :
Parametre de champs > Nombre > Heure > 13:30:55.... mais le résultat qui
s'affiche est 00:00:00 !!!???

Quelqu'un... quelqu'une peut il me venir en aide ???

Emmanuellle
PS : si mes explication ne sont pas claire, je peux la refaire en plus long
;-)
PS2 : Bravo à celles et ceux qui font que ce forum existe



--
____
( O | O )
--
_oooO_ JLuc _Oooo_

O-O

Avatar
AV
Avec cellule au format hh:mm:ss
¡/24/60/60

AV
Avatar
manudelyon
Merci pour l'info, mais j'avais déjà testé.... En revanche ce que je
souhaite, c'est faire apparaitre les seconde en hh:mm:ss dans le même
champs... et là il m'affiche 00:00:00

Une raison simple mes données évoluent chaque jour et de fait, mon nombre de
ligne aussi... Alors sans vouloir recopier indéfiniement à la mimine...

Merci

Emmanuelle
(Qui voudrait bien y arriver)


*Bonjour manudelyon*,
Utilise :
=ARRONDI.INF(A5/3600;0)&"H "&ARRONDI.INF(MOD(A5;3600)/60;0) &"Mn " &
MOD(MOD(A5;3600);60)&"Sec"
(en une seule ligne)

Bonjour,

Je récupère avec excel et les tableaux croisés dynamiques, les données de ma
base sous SQL server 2000 (base développée par un spécialiste que je ne suis
pas) et notamment les données de temps qui m'arrive en seconde (Activités
téléphonique mesurées en seconde).

Or je souhaiterai afficher non pas des seconde (= 4865) mais des
hh:mm:ss...???

Ce que j'ai déjà testé :
Parametre de champs > Nombre > Heure > 13:30:55.... mais le résultat qui
s'affiche est 00:00:00 !!!???

Quelqu'un... quelqu'une peut il me venir en aide ???

Emmanuellle
PS : si mes explication ne sont pas claire, je peux la refaire en plus long
;-)
PS2 : Bravo à celles et ceux qui font que ce forum existe



--
____
( O | O )
--
_oooO_ JLuc _Oooo_

O-O






Avatar
AV
Et tu penses quoi de la réponse que je t'ai donnée ?

AV
Avatar
manudelyon
Avé AV,

idem je connaissais déjà cette solution, mais cela ne marche pas non
plus.... malheureusement.

Mon problème est que je souhaite réaliser un rapport sous word, ou je n'ai
plus qu'a rajouter un commentaire sous mes graphiques (en liaison avec excel)
et de fait qu'il me faut une présentation lisble et pour le commun des
mortel, 5148 secondes ca ne parle pas...

Vois tu mon souci

Merci
Emmanuelle

"AV" wrote:

Et tu penses quoi de la réponse que je t'ai donnée ?

AV





Avatar
Tech
salut

je suis tomber la dessus par hazard...

http://www.excel-downloads.com/tutoriels/excel/formater-un-calcul-sur-des-heures-%11-video-sonore.html


Bonjour,

Je récupère avec excel et les tableaux croisés dynamiques, les données de ma
base sous SQL server 2000 (base développée par un spécialiste que je ne suis
pas) et notamment les données de temps qui m'arrive en seconde (Activités
téléphonique mesurées en seconde).

Or je souhaiterai afficher non pas des seconde (= 4865) mais des
hh:mm:ss...???

Ce que j'ai déjà testé :
Parametre de champs > Nombre > Heure > 13:30:55.... mais le résultat qui
s'affiche est 00:00:00 !!!???

Quelqu'un... quelqu'une peut il me venir en aide ???

Emmanuellle
PS : si mes explication ne sont pas claire, je peux la refaire en plus long
;-)
PS2 : Bravo à celles et ceux qui font que ce forum existe



Avatar
Modeste
Bonsour® Tech avec ferveur ;o))) vous nous disiez :

je suis tomber la dessus par hazard...
http://www.excel-downloads.com/tutoriels/excel/formater-un-calcul-sur-des-heures-%11-video-sonore.html
la solution pour 4865 secondes ne passe pas par le format [H]:mm:ss


Activités téléphonique mesurées en seconde).
Or je souhaiterai afficher non pas des seconde (= 4865) mais des
hh:mm:ss...???



pour transformer des secondes en hh:mm:ss , la proposition de AV est ton
credo ;o)))
ou alors
A1H65
A2 format hh:mm:ss
A2¡ * "0:0:1"

ou bien encore saisir "00:00:01" dans une cellule quelconque
Edition Copier
selectionner alors les données à modifier
puis Collage Spécial > multiplication


--
;o)))
@+

Les news à la source !!!
news://news.microsoft.com/microsoft.public.fr.excel
et répondez OUI

n'oubliez pas les FAQ :http://www.excelabo.net
http://dj.joss.free.fr/faq.htm
http://www.faqoe.com http://faqword.free.fr


Avatar
manudelyon
Décidément je m'exprime mal.... je ne veux pas de A2, je veux juste que la
cellule A1 dans laquelle j'ai une donnée en seconde (donnée récupérée de ma
base SQL) soit au format hh:mm:ss sachant que je ne peux pas faire une
opération sur la cellule du type : H07/60/60...

Il n'existe peut etre pas de solution... mais j'aimerai tellement en être
sur...

Emmanuelle
PS : en tous cas merci pour le coup de main...


Bonsour® Tech avec ferveur ;o))) vous nous disiez :

je suis tomber la dessus par hazard...
http://www.excel-downloads.com/tutoriels/excel/formater-un-calcul-sur-des-heures-%11-video-sonore.html
la solution pour 4865 secondes ne passe pas par le format [H]:mm:ss


Activités téléphonique mesurées en seconde).
Or je souhaiterai afficher non pas des seconde (= 4865) mais des
hh:mm:ss...???



pour transformer des secondes en hh:mm:ss , la proposition de AV est ton
credo ;o)))
ou alors
A1H65
A2 format hh:mm:ss
A2¡ * "0:0:1"

ou bien encore saisir "00:00:01" dans une cellule quelconque
Edition Copier
selectionner alors les données à modifier
puis Collage Spécial > multiplication


--
;o)))
@+

Les news à la source !!!
news://news.microsoft.com/microsoft.public.fr.excel
et répondez OUI

n'oubliez pas les FAQ :http://www.excelabo.net
http://dj.joss.free.fr/faq.htm
http://www.faqoe.com http://faqword.free.fr







Avatar
Modeste
Bonsour® manudelyon avec ferveur ;o))) vous nous disiez :

je ne veux pas de A2, je veux juste que la
cellule A1 dans laquelle j'ai une donnée en seconde (donnée récupérée de
ma
base SQL) soit au format hh:mm:ss sachant que je ne peux pas faire une
opération sur la cellule du type : H07/60/60...


il n'y a pas de miracle ni de magie !!!
si tu as des secondes sous forme nombre (4807) il faut les convertir en
fraction de jour (0,055636574074074)
que Excel sait traiter
soit les données sont au bon format, soit on s'arrange lors de la
récupération SQL pour les mettre au bon format !!!
lors d'un requete SQL il possible de faire des calculs sur les champs
récupérés
(comme cela fait quelques temps que je ne pratique plus je passe la main)

ou alors sous EXCEL ceci est automatisable :
saisir "00:00:01" dans une cellule quelconque
Edition Copier
selectionner alors les données à modifier
puis Collage Spécial > multiplication



--
;o)))
@+

Les news à la source !!!
news://news.microsoft.com/microsoft.public.fr.excel
et répondez OUI

n'oubliez pas les FAQ :http://www.excelabo.net
http://dj.joss.free.fr/faq.htm
http://www.faqoe.com http://faqword.free.fr


Avatar
Tech
Pourquoi tu récupéres pas tes secondes dans une colonne à part, mettons
colonne Z, et dans ta colonne A tu mets une formule qui va chercher les
secondes de la colonne Z et qui les recalcule en h:m:s.
Sinon je vois pas, vu que quand tu va récupérer les données qui se trouve
dans ta base sql l'importation va tout écraser dans le fichier destination
non?




Bonjour,

Je récupère avec excel et les tableaux croisés dynamiques, les données de ma
base sous SQL server 2000 (base développée par un spécialiste que je ne suis
pas) et notamment les données de temps qui m'arrive en seconde (Activités
téléphonique mesurées en seconde).

Or je souhaiterai afficher non pas des seconde (= 4865) mais des
hh:mm:ss...???

Ce que j'ai déjà testé :
Parametre de champs > Nombre > Heure > 13:30:55.... mais le résultat qui
s'affiche est 00:00:00 !!!???

Quelqu'un... quelqu'une peut il me venir en aide ???

Emmanuellle
PS : si mes explication ne sont pas claire, je peux la refaire en plus long
;-)
PS2 : Bravo à celles et ceux qui font que ce forum existe



1 2